there is always going to be issues with any machine and the ones having issues always seem for front.  the ones not having issues you never hear about. Like I said I have had mine since new in 08 and I ride it fairly hard , no issues. I am a bit more anal about maintenance than most, like changing tires way before the wear bars, oil changes at 3000, fresh plugs at 6000, belts at 6000, stuff like that.

The 500s for some reason get cracked pistons or have oil blow by.  My 2 smaller MP3s have none of that.  Do all 500s have issues?  Maybe not, but how do you know yours won't?  I believe the 500s weigh more than the 400s, which weigh more than the 250s.

A healthy MP3 is great to ride or easy to move around when not running.  When stopped it's locked upright and you don't even need a sidestand.  It's easy to put on/off it's centerstand even when loaded up.   Never had a MC I could say that about.  With a top case I can carry more on my MP3s than any MC.  My 400 MP3 weighs 900 #when fully loaded for camping + me and I can still go up 6% grades @ 65 mph getting 60-65 mpg.   Can cruise @ 75-80 mph if I want to.  :bow:  They're good in corners & wet weather too.  No fear of the front wheel washing out since you have 2 like a car.  :thumb:
